2016-10-03 7 views
1

私はnw.jsで新しく、現在はnw.jsでアプリケーションを開発しています。私はnw.js 64bitをダウンロードし、小さなログインページとその完璧な作業を作成します。しかし、一度ログインするとログインの詳細が保存され、何度も自分のアプリを再起動しても削除されることはありませんが、詳細はまだあります。nw.jsでフォームデータを記憶しないようにするには

いずれにしても、nw.jsクロムがログインの詳細を保存するのを防ぐことができます。

enter image description here

MyCode:

<form method="POST" action="example.html" id="loginNow" autocomplete="nope"> 
<div class="login-card" style="margin-top: 10%;"> 
<h1>Log-in</h1><br> 
<select name="usertype" style="width:100%; font-size: 13px; min-height: 30px; margin-bottom:3.5%;"> 
    <option>Select User Type</option> 
    <option value="rps">RPS</option> 
    <option value="gd">Godown</option> 
</select> 
<input type="text" name="username" placeholder="Username" id="username" value="" autocomplete="nope"> 
<input type="password" name="password" placeholder="Password" id="password" value="" autocomplete="nope"> 

<input type="submit" name="login" class="login login-submit" value="login" id="loginBut"> 

<div class="login-help"> 
<a href="#">Forgot Password</a> 
<a href="javascript:;" target="_blank" id="wind">Switch To Online</a> 
</div> 

+0

私は 'autocomplete =" nope "'を 'autocomplete =" off "に変更するべきだと思います –

+0

はい、私は' off'を使っていましたが、動作していません –

+0

あなたはどのブラウザを使ってテストしていますか? –

答えて

2

これは私を夢中にしています。 Chromiumは現在autocomplete="off"を無視しているようです。

これを行う正しい方法は、hereと表示されているように、をpasswordの入力に設定することです。

0

あなたのpackage.jsonでこの設定をお試しください:

"クロム引数":「--disable-パスワード「世代」、

+0

nope..now working :( –

+0

この場合、node.js関数プログラム終了時にC:¥Users¥USER-NAME¥AppData¥Local¥APP-NAMEのすべての内容をクリアすると、トリックを行う必要があります。 – Usr29

+0

うわー... nice..i --user-data -dir = 'temp /' 'とアプリで閉じるたびにそれをきれいにしてください...あなたは答えに投稿することができます... –

関連する問題